What the Louisiana data shows for Medical Lab Technicians

To practice as a medical lab technician in Louisiana, the state licensing board requires 1,000 documented education or training hours, a passing score on a state-approved exam. A criminal history background check is also part of the application. The regulation sits under Louisiana's professional licensing framework, which classifies the training track as "Certificate/Degree".

Upfront cost is $100 on a 2-year cycle. Louisiana doesn't require continuing education for this license, so upkeep costs stay confined to the renewal fee itself.

Louisiana handles out-of-state credentials on a case-by-case basis instead of a standing reciprocity list.
